Gianni Agnelli
Gianni Agnelli was an influential Italian industrialist and the head of Fiat, renowned for his charismatic personality and significant contributions to the automotive industry. Born in 1921, he led the company through numerous expansions and innovations, helping to transform Fiat into a major global player in the automotive sector. Agnelli was also known for his stylish image and connections to the world of fashion and culture, making him a prominent figure in Italian society until his death in 2003.
